Name of the Vulnerable Software and Affected Versions Linux kernel versions prior to 3.2
Description The issue is related to the rds message alloc sgs() function in the Linux kernel, which does not properly validate a value used during DMA page allocation. This can lead to a heap-based out-of-bounds write, potentially allowing an attacker to write beyond the boundaries of a buffer in memory. The vulnerability is associated with the rds rdma extra size function in net/rds/rdma.c.
Recommendations For Linux kernel versions prior to 3.2, consider applying a patch or updating to a newer version to fix the issue with the rds message alloc sgs() function. As a temporary workaround, consider restricting the use of DMA page allocation to minimize the risk of exploitation.
